'The Word'

(Listen to a work in progress version of the song here - QuickTime)

(chorus)
Sorry is the word they came to hear.
It brought tears to my eyes.
Strangers and friends embracing,
Gone are all those lies.

I saw it unfold before my eyes.
He spoke, his heartfelt words.
Sacred stories in his message,
The words we waited for.

Chorus

Smoke, leaves and dancers,
Elders leading the way,
Spirits of our ancestors,
Their presence blessed this day.

Chorus

The past is not forgotten,
Stories still to be told.
Lets journey together,
The old, the young and the bold.

Chorus x 2

(created as part of the Stories and Songs of the Inala Yarning Place' project Saturday, 16th Feb, 2008)
